p.s You still trying out wimax, or didn't ya get to?
I did test it out for a couple of months but I canceled it when the free trial period was up. The main issue was that it is a replacement for mobile data but I still was paying for my home DSL as well as my regular cell data plan. It was not worth it to me to pay another bill just so I could use my laptop outside of the house without tethering. As it is now, I am almost always in range of wifi (at home, work, cafes, etc) so there was little need. If my only computer was a notebook, I would very much like one of the wimax/evdo hybrid cards so I could get on anywhere. Since my laptop is my secondary computer I don't really need it. I had to turn off the Wimax every time I got home so I could connect to my home LAN anyway.
